US acknowledges European assessment of Navalny poisoning, says Rubio
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ter



The United States supports European findings that Russian opposition leader Alexey Navalny was poisoned with a rare frog toxin, while the UK considers new sanctions against Moscow. Secretary of State Marco Rubio calls the report “very troubling”, but Washington will not dispute it. The UK, France, Germany, the Netherlands, and Sweden accuse Russia of Navalny’s death, increasing pressure on the Kremlin and hinting at further Western action.
